Bladeren bron

hw5 in process

Vadym Hlushko 2 jaren geleden
bovenliggende
commit
7987be0afa
2 gewijzigde bestanden met toevoegingen van 68 en 0 verwijderingen
  1. 11 0
      hw5/index.html
  2. 57 0
      hw5/js/main.js

+ 11 - 0
hw5/index.html

@@ -0,0 +1,11 @@
+<!DOCTYPE html>
+<html lang="en">
+<head>
+    <meta charset="UTF-8">
+    <meta name="viewport" content="width=device-width, initial-scale=1.0">
+    <title>Document</title>
+</head>
+<body>
+    <script src="js/main.js"></script>
+</body>
+</html>

+ 57 - 0
hw5/js/main.js

@@ -0,0 +1,57 @@
+//1,2,4,5,6,7,8task
+var a = {
+    name:"Vasiliy",
+    surname:"Pupkin",
+}
+var b = {
+    name:"Petr",
+    surname:"Sidorov",  
+}
+var c = {
+    name:"Maria",
+    surname:"Andreeva",
+}
+
+a.sex = "male";
+c.sex = "female";
+b.married = "true";
+c.education = "secondary";
+a.age = 15;
+
+var persons= [];
+
+persons[0] = a
+persons[1] = b
+persons[2] = c
+persons[3] = {
+    name:"Jacob",
+    surname:"Brown",
+    age:45,
+    married:"false"
+}
+
+// for (let i = 0; i<persons.length;i++){
+//     console.log(persons[i])
+// }
+
+// for (let i = 0; i<persons.length;i++){
+//     console.log(persons[i]["name"])
+//     console.log(persons[i]["surname"])
+// }
+//3task
+
+//не понял , что такое необязательные поля
+
+// alert(Object.values(a))
+// alert(Object.values(b))
+// alert(Object.values(c))
+
+// for (let i = 0; i < persons.length; i++) {
+//     persons[i]["fullName"] = `${persons[i]["surname"]} ${persons[i]["name"]}`
+//     if (undefined !== persons[i]["fathername"]) {
+//         persons[i]["fullName"] += " "+persons[i]["fathername"]
+//     }
+// }
+
+
+